Park Jin Hee's plan faces a massive obstacle.
In episode 18 of the KBS 2TV daily drama Red Pearl, airing on the 23rd (directed by Kim Seong-geun, written by Kim Seo-jeong), Park Tae-ho (played by Choi Jae-seong), who had said he would appoint Kim Dan-hee (played by Park Jin Hee) as head of Adel Group Bio, suddenly breaks his promise, shaking up the dynamics of the drama.
Earlier, Choi Yuna (played by Cheon Hee-ju) tightened the investigation to confirm Chloe's identity by checking whether the scar on the instep of Baek Jin-ju (played by Nam Sang-ji) matched and even secretly conducting a genetic test, delivering suspense in the pursuit to confirm identity. Meanwhile, Kim Dan-hee became tense after finding Chloe's excessive interest in Temi Bio, the company formerly run by Baek Jun-gi (played by Namsung Jin), suspicious.
Photos released ahead of today's broadcast show Park Tae-ho's cold demeanor as he abruptly suspended Kim Dan-hee's appointment. Kim Dan-hee, who hears the news, cannot hide her shock. Originally, Park Tae-ho had promised that if Kim Dan-hee succeeded in recruiting Chloe, he would appoint her as head of the bio division and give her full authority over rebranding. Attention is focused on the reason why he suddenly reversed that decision.
A red light has turned on for Kim Dan-hee's moves to secure the bio business rights, which are essential to building power within Adel Group. Instead of postponing her inauguration, Park Tae-ho demands thorough verification by presenting a mysterious file, but the method works to Kim Dan-hee's disadvantage. Whether she can pass the final hurdle and reach the president's seat is drawing attention.
